Full Job Description

Thurrock Council is the designated Local Transport Authority for the Borough of Thurrock and has responsibility for maintaining and enhancing its transport network and offer for residents, workers and visitors. We are responsible for ensuring our roads are maintained, overseeing our bus network so that it works for our communities, and developing strategies and new projects to enable everyone to get around.
There is a large regeneration and growth agenda in Thurrock, with ever increasing growth in employment, and a need for housing. We are developing a new Transport Strategy which will set the agenda for our transport network over the next 25 years. Opportunities in new technologies are also playing a role in how transport works, with new modes and business models helping people travel in different ways. This role will help the council to focus on delivering better mobility for our existing and future residents and workers, by promoting both existing and new methods of travel.
We are seeking an enthusiastic and committed individual to join us in the role of Senior Transport Mobility Officer. This new opportunity is an interesting and unique role in the planning, management, promotion and delivery of transport mobility to enable and sustainable growth across our borough. The role will provide the opportunity to explore and implement new transport mobility projects into Thurrock, working alongside our Highways and Planning colleagues to deliver growth in the borough.

The successful candidate will have a relevant degree level qualification and/or have good knowledge, skills and experience in: -
- Transport Planning Principles - A good understanding of the basic principles of transport planning and have a clear grasp of the importance of the integration of a supportive transport network in supporting sustainable growth and communities;
- Bus Networks - A good grasp of the council's statutory duties related to bus services including engagement with the Traffic Commissioner, the English National Concessionary Travel Scheme, Enhanced Partnerships and Bus Service Improvement Plans
- Transport Mobility - The principles behind Mobility As A Service, new technologies empowering transport users, and the opportunities of car clubs, and scooter and cycle hire schemes; and,
- Communication - ability to engage and liaise with our residents, transport delivery partners and any other stakeholders, as well as a strong English writing skills will be essential for the role.
This role will require an Enhanced level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S) check.
